the growth of C}ilorella. ~rhe~se were as follows: penicillin, 5UU
Y/ml. ; laevomyac3tin, 35 ',~/ml,. ; colimycin, 5 ~i~~ml . ; a;nd tetra-
cyclin, 2y ~/ml.. No adverse) effect on the photosynthesis of the
algae was caused by these cc~ncentratians. ThQ possibility of adap-
tation of Chlor~slla to relatively high concentrations of antibio-
t~.ca in the growth modium ways explored. Some evl,danca ol` r~dfapt~~-
tion, ap meaaurp~d by a more grrzdutil reduction in growth tl~an that
occurring in coaltrol culturels subjected to an identical antibiotic
treatment, was noted. ti detailed study was made of the effect of
laevomycetin (at a concentration of 25 Y/ml.) on mixers algal-bacter-
ial. cultures. I~t was observed that the rates of reproduction of B.
cereus and Pa. t>valis were greatly reduced, while the growth of A.
harthlebii was ~~ompletely inhibited. No adverse effects on Chlorella
were noted and the activity of the antibiotic remained constant
during several days of observation. There are 3 figures and 4 te.bles.

TEXT: Occasionall}~' bacterial contaminants may amount to 50 io of the total population of a reservoir in-
oculated with C/rlarelln utrl~arrr and ,4rrki.strr~desmus. 'I'lic bulk of Contaminant b~tctcriar .ire non-sporcForming
organisms belonging to the following four genera: Psetcdo-nvnas, F'laoobacterit~m, Acronrnhnrter and Serratia.
Pseudomonads prevai]. The number of sporeforming bacteria. is usually small but they tend to increase
under conditions unfavorable for the growth of algae. Oligonitrophils are frequently present and the pre-
sence of cellulose decomposing bacteria was also noted. Fungi arc infrequently encountered, berng mainly
represented by organisms belonging to the genus Trichoderirra. Nitrifying bacteria and Azotohactc~r were not
detected. Bacteria found in reservoirs inoculated with Chlorella are more numerous than those present to
reservoirs inoculatedwith Ankistrvdesm~ls.
